It’s certainly been an interesting offseason between the Indianapolis Colts and star running back Jonathan Taylor with the running back requesting a trade and remaining absent for much of the preseason as he continues to recover from an ankle injury. But it looks like that drama is set to take another turn.

According to Indianapolis Colts Shane Steichen, Jonathan Taylor is set to return to the team from his absence this week and will travel with the team for their road trip to Philadelphia where they will take on the Philadelphia Eagles in their final preseason game.

However, even though he will be returning to the team, that doesn’t mean he’s going to play as Steichen also noted that Taylor remains on the physically unable to perform list as he continues to rehab his ankle injury and he is still ineligible to take part in any practices.
